Description
Technical field
The utility model relates to the prefabricated corner bracket of a kind of cable duct of substation standardization, belongs to cable duct of substation technical field of auxiliary facilities.
Background technology
At present when the corner cabling of cable duct of substation, because do not have cable bearer effectively to support cable and fix, thus cause the cable of corner sagging, cabling is chaotic.In order to reduce this impact, needing during construction on the corner add cable bearer according to concrete engineering, increase construction complexity, and threeway, four-way corner will increase construction complexity further.Research and develop a kind of cable tray being applicable to cable trough necessary.
Summary of the invention
The purpose of this utility model is, lack to solve cable duct of substation corner cabling the problem effectively supporting and fix, the utility model discloses the prefabricated corner bracket of a kind of cable duct of substation standardization.
The technical solution of the utility model is, the prefabricated corner bracket of a kind of cable duct of substation standardization of the utility model is made up of cable ditch support, support trailing arm and bracket assembly.Cable ditch support is vertically arranged in cable trough, and cable ditch support has welded the support trailing arm perpendicular to cable ditch support, bracket assembly holds up by the support trailing arm on multiple cable ditch support; Bracket assembly is bolted the support trailing arm of each cable ditch support.Bracket assembly makes long Trapezoid bracket unit by angle steel or band steel, longer Trapezoid bracket unit is welded into plane bracket by definite shape, and bracket assembly is arranged on support trailing arm by bolt.
Described bracket assembly is in one plane welded by definite shape by bracket unit; Bracket unit makes long trapezium structure by angle steel, bears self and cable weight.
According to the trend of cable trough and cable, bracket assembly can be made into " T " font, "ON" font and " well " font.
Bracket height is identical with respective layer cable bearer trailing arm height.
The utility model, according to conventional cable trough size (800mm, 1000mm, 1200mm, 1400mm), standardization can make curved logical, the threeway of corner, four-way bracket.
The beneficial effects of the utility model are, curved logical, the threeway of the utility model cable trough corner bracket, four-way are synchronously installed when cable trough installing cables support, simple, quick and easy.The utility model technique cable trough corner bracket is reasonable in design, and standardization makes, and versatility is extremely strong, easy accessibility, can accelerating construction progress, shortens construction period, investment reduction.

Embodiment
Embodiment 1: the curved logical individual layer bracket of corner
The curved logical individual layer carrier structure of corner as depicted in figs. 1 and 2.
The curved logical individual layer bracket of corner is made up of " T " font bracket assembly and 4 cable ditch supports, is arranged on cable trough corner, is applicable to the cable trough of monolateral installation with hanger.
The width of cable trough is 1000 ㎜, overlooks in " T " font.Bracket unit width is 450 ㎜, is welded into " T " font bracket unit assembly by the bracket unit of length to be the bracket unit of 1600 ㎜ and length be 900 ㎜; 3 cable ditch supports are evenly placed on the length direction of the bracket unit of 1600 ㎜, and 1 cable ditch support is placed on the top of the bracket unit of 900 ㎜; Bracket unit assembly is arranged on by bolt on the support trailing arm on 4 cable ditch supports.
Embodiment 2: corner three-way individual layer bracket
Corner three-way individual layer carrier structure as shown in Figure 3 and Figure 4.
Corner three-way individual layer bracket is made up of "ON" font bracket assembly and 7 cable ditch supports, is arranged on cable trough corner, is applicable to the cable trough of bilateral installation with hanger.
The width of cable trough is 1200 ㎜, overlooks in " T " font.Bracket unit width is 350 ㎜, is welded into "ON" font bracket assembly by the bracket unit of 2 length to be the bracket unit of 1600 ㎜ and 4 length be 500 ㎜.3 cable ditch supports are evenly placed on the edge of the bracket unit of "ON" font upper end 1600 ㎜, and 4 cable ditch supports are placed on the top at "ON" font lower end 4 place respectively; "ON" font bracket unit assembly is arranged on by bolt on the support trailing arm on 7 cable ditch supports.
Embodiment 3: corner four-way individual layer bracket
Corner four-way individual layer carrier structure as shown in Figure 5 and Figure 6.
Corner four-way individual layer bracket is made up of " well " font bracket assembly and 8 cable ditch supports, is arranged on cable trough four-way corner, is applicable to the cable trough of bilateral installation with hanger.
The width of cable trough is 1400 ㎜, and cable trough four-way corner is overlooked in " well " font.Bracket unit width is 450 ㎜, by 2 length be the bracket unit of 2200 ㎜, 6 length is that the bracket unit of 500 ㎜ is welded into " well " font bracket assembly; 2 length is 2 length that the bracket unit of 500 ㎜ is welded on parallel placement is between the bracket unit of 2200 ㎜; 4 length is that in bracket plane, vertical welding is arranged on 2 length is respectively outside the bracket unit of 2200 ㎜ for the bracket unit of 500 ㎜, and the bracket unit outermost width of 2 500 ㎜ is less than cable trough width.
